The Harmony Grove Lake Protection & Rehabilitation District (HGLPRD) is a local, special purpose taxing authority. See the Harmony Grove Lake District website for full details. Their meetings are also posted on our Meetings page. District Territory
The district is the southwest part of Harmony Grove that is built up around the five long, narrow canals connected to Lake Wisconsin. The district is comprised of 185 privately owned parcels and 7 publicly owned parcels (park, boat launches and public accesses owned by Town of Lodi). District BoardThe HGLPRD is managed by its own District Board that consists of six members comprised as follows: four members who are property owners within the district and elected by secret ballot at the District's annual meeting in August, one liaison appointed by the Town of Lodi and one liaison appointed by Columbia County.
